Jia Morado: Alas Pilipinas, ready to face anyone

The Alas Pilipinas national women’s volleyball team is ready to face whoever is in front of them in the ongoing AVC Challenge Cup for Women, according to team captain Julia Morado-de Guzman.

The Denso Airybees setter said they are treating each opponent as a challenge and a learning experience, especially since they have only been together for over a week.

“Kami naman ang goal namin is to take it one game at a time; wala kaming iniiwasan, wala kaming hinahanap na kalaban,” Morado-de Guzman said after their straight-set win over Chinese Taipei on Sunday night.

“Kahit sino naman ang makakalaban namin magiging ibang challenge for us,” she added. “Good training ground for us talaga ‘yung elimination round, eh, so hopefully we have better results sa next round.”

Morado-de Guzman also stated that she was fortunate to be part of this batch of Alas Pilipinas, as everyone is capable of contributing when given an opportunity by head coach Jorge Edson Souza de Brito.

“We have a good mixture of young players and veterans; sobrang nagbabalance out talaga kami sa isa’t isa; it’s really a good blend of fire and engine,” Morado-de Guzman said.

“Our bench is pretty deep, kahit sino puwedeng pumasok and magdeliver, kahit si Julia Coronel as a setter, it’s good for us din kasi were a bit unpredictable,” added the former Ateneo de Manila University Blue Eagles standout.

Up next for Alas Pilipinas is Kazakhstan in the knockout semifinals on Tuesday night.
